Anne Chris started her singing career in 2003 with a performance at the North Sea Jazz festival. A year later she released her debut CD ‘Tomorrow Is Today’, followed by a.o. a second performance at the North Sea Jazz Festival (2005). As the musical omnivore she is, in that same year Anne Chris made a tour through Morocco with guitar player Jan Wouter Oostenrijk. With her own band Anne Chris toured Dutch theatres in the season 2007-2008, including the Concertgebouw. 'Play for now' is the profound title of the second CD that the Amsterdam singer Anne Chris released January, 2010. For the recording of ‘Play For Now’ Anne Chris mobilized from her friends a select choice of Dutch top musicians. One of them is Tineke Postma, who succeeded in freeing up her international agenda to add her unique sound to two tracks. Anne Chris wrote all ten songs on ‘Play For Now’ herself. The American singer Léah Kline provided advice with the texts. The collaboration was so inspiring that they ended up writing two songs together. Bass player Cord Heineking produced the album and his musical vision contributed significantly to many of the tracks, through the sound mixing and his arrangements.
